What Issues Can Concrete Coatings Fix?

Concrete finishes handle a spectrum of problems that can diminish the strength and appearance of surfaces. One major concern is the tendency of concrete to marks, fissures, and erosion due to external conditions. Water intrusion can lead to crystalline deposits and mildew formation, degrading the material over time. Additionally, scuffs from foot and vehicle traffic can cause unpleasant discoloration and diminish longevity.

A further concern is the shortage of defense against chemicals, oils, and other substances that may drip or be deposited to concrete surfaces. These substances can compromise the concrete, leading to expensive repairs. Furthermore, sun exposure can cause fading, diminishing the aesthetic value of outdoor concrete areas. Concrete coatings function as a protective shield, mitigating these problems and boosting the overall durability of the surface. By solving these problems, coatings assure that concrete maintains its function and appearance for extended periods.

Different Types of Concrete Sealers and Their Uses

Concrete coatings come in various types, each presenting particular benefits and applications. Epoxy coatings provide exceptional durability and chemical resistance, establishing them as perfect for industrial facilities. In contrast, polyurethane coatings deliver flexibility for internal and external spaces, while stained concrete enhances aesthetic appeal, allowing for creative design options.

Epoxy Coatings Perks

Epoxy coatings give considerable benefits, making them a sought-after selection for diverse concrete surfaces. Noted for their resilience, these coatings can resist heavy foot traffic and combat wear and tear, making them suitable for commercial and industrial settings. Their powerful adhesion properties ensure that they bond securely to concrete, minimizing the likelihood of peeling or chipping. Additionally, epoxy coatings create a seamless finish, which not only enhances aesthetics but also streamlines cleaning and maintenance. They are impervious to chemicals, oil, and stains, making them fitting for garages and workshops. Finally, epoxy coatings are available in various colors and finishes, allowing homeowners and businesses to customize their spaces while enjoying from improved longevity and protection.

Polyurethane Uses

Examining the range of polyurethane coatings highlights their adaptability across different concrete surfaces and uses. These coatings work well for both residential and commercial environments, granting effective protection against wear, chemicals, and moisture. Polyurethane is particularly effective in high-traffic areas such as garages and warehouses, where durability is essential. Its flexibility allows it to accommodate the natural expansion and contraction of concrete, reducing the risk of cracking. In addition, polyurethane coatings offer different finish options, from glossy to matte, boosting the surface’s visual appeal. This flexibility makes polyurethane a superb option for numerous projects, guaranteeing both practical performance and aesthetic enhancement across varied concrete applications.

Stained Concrete Artistic Elements

How can stained concrete enhance both indoor and outdoor spaces? Stained concrete serves as a versatile choice for enhancing aesthetics while offering durability. This technique allows a variety of colors and finishes, from earthy shades to bright hues, making it suitable for diverse design styles. Interior spaces can gain from stained concrete by creating a stylish, polished look that matches modern or rustic decor. Outdoors, stained concrete patios and walkways not only improve curb appeal but also resist weathering and fading. Additionally, the application process can include acid or water-based stains, each offering unique effects. Overall, stained concrete offers an enduring solution that combines visual appeal with practical advantages for both residential and commercial environments.

Key Steps to Prepare Your Concrete Foundation

Preparing a concrete surface is crucial for obtaining a long-lasting and visually appealing finish. The initial step involves thoroughly cleaning the surface to remove dirt, oil, and any current coatings. This may demand high-pressure cleaning or the use of specialized cleaners to guarantee all contaminants are removed. Once cleaned, it is important to examine the concrete for fractures or deterioration. Any flaws should be fixed using suitable compounds or patching compounds to create a even foundation.

After repairs, the surface must be allowed to dry completely, as water could affect coating adhesion. Also, if the concrete is newly poured, it is wise to allow at least 28 days for full curing. Lastly, sanding or grinding the surface can boost adhesion further, providing a coarse texture for enhanced coating performance. These vital steps create the groundwork for a successful application of concrete coatings, assuring durable outcomes.

What Transpires During the Installation of Concrete Finishes?

During the installation of concrete coatings, experienced technicians meticulously place the selected product to the prepared surface. This procedure commences with assessing the specific coating type, such as epoxy, polyurea, or decorative overlays. The team then guarantees that the surface is clear of contaminants and debris, addressing any flaws that may impact adhesion.

After the surface is ready, they blend the coating materials according to manufacturer specifications. The application typically consists of several layers, with each layer requiring adequate time to harden before the next is added. Professionals use specialized tools to ensure an even application, paying close attention to edges and corners.

Upon the final layer being applied, the area is protected to enhance protection against damage and longevity. Throughout the procedure, safety protocols are followed to safeguard both the technicians and the adjacent spaces. Ultimately, the outcome is a renovated concrete surface that improves both aesthetics and functionality.

How to Maintain Your Concrete Coatings for Durability

Maintaining concrete coatings is essential for ensuring their durability and performance. Regular upkeep helps protect the surface from deterioration, discoloration, and weather-related harm. To preserve these coatings, it is advisable to perform routine cleaning using a mild detergent and water, avoiding harsh chemicals that can degrade the finish.

Additionally, periodic evaluations should be executed to recognize any evidence of degradation or deterioration. If splits or chipping are detected, timely restorations are critical to halt further deterioration. Coating with a sealant every few years can boost safeguarding against moisture and UV rays, maximizing the life of the surface.

Moreover, large items and machinery should be positioned over protective mats to prevent scratches and dents. By adhering to these care procedures, property owners can greatly extend the lifespan of their concrete coatings, ensuring the investment remains both functional and visually appealing for years to come.

How Long Is Required to Install Concrete Coatings?

Applying concrete coatings normally takes 1-3 days, based on the scope and complexity of the project. Elements such as surface preparation, cure duration, and atmospheric conditions also influence the overall timeframe for conclusion.

Can I apply Coatings Over existing Paint or Sealers?

Yes, treatments can be spread over existing paint or sealers, but proper surface preparation is imperative. This may comprise clearing, buffing, or extracting the previous layers to guarantee ideal adhesion and durability of the new coating.

Is Concrete Protection Harmless for Children and Pets?

Concrete coatings are typically harmless for pets and children once fully cured. However, it's crucial to opt for safe alternatives and maintain proper ventilation during spreading to limit any potential health risks during the curing process.

What Is the Cost Estimate Look Like for Professional Concrete Surface Services?

Professional concrete coating services usually have a price range of $2 to $7 per square foot, which depends on the type of coating, surface preparation, and the difficulty of the project.

In What Ways Do Atmospheric Conditions Influence the Installation Process?

Weather conditions significantly impact the installation procedure of concrete coatings. High moisture levels can impede drying, while extreme temperatures may compromise adhesion and curing. Experts often track forecasts to guarantee ideal conditions for successful application and lasting performance.
